The Impact of Artificial Intelligence on Everyday Life

Artificial Intelligence (AI) has significantly reshaped various aspects of daily life, becoming an integral part of how we interact with technology. From personalized recommendations on streaming services to predictive text suggestions in messaging apps, AI enhances user experiences by adapting to individual preferences. This constant evolution of AI technology exemplifies its potential to improve efficiency in tasks that once required human intervention, showcasing how technology trends are intricately woven into the fabric of our everyday interactions.

In sectors like customer service and healthcare, AI is making monumental strides. For example, AI-driven chatbots have become commonplace, significantly reducing wait times and enhancing user satisfaction by providing tailored responses instantly. In healthcare, AI systems assist in diagnosing diseases much more rapidly than human practitioners, which can lead to earlier interventions and better patient outcomes. Such advancements not only underscore the impact of AI on specific industries but highlight the broader technological influence on societal operations.

Exploring Blockchain Advancements

Blockchain technology is rapidly evolving, extending far beyond its initial association with cryptocurrencies. As one of the key emerging technologies, blockchain offers numerous advantages in maintaining secure and transparent records. Its decentralized nature allows for improved data management across various sectors, including healthcare, finance, and supply chain management, fostering greater trust among stakeholders. Recent advancements in blockchain protocols have enhanced transaction speeds and reduced costs, paving the way for its adoption in everyday business practices.

Furthermore, the influence of blockchain on technology trends is evident in its ability to facilitate smart contracts, which autonomously execute agreements once predetermined conditions are met. This innovation streamlines processes, minimizes the risk of fraud, and enhances regulatory compliance. As businesses leverage blockchain to improve operational efficiency, we can expect this technology to continue to reshape industries and redefine traditional methods of transaction and ownership.

Machine Learning Innovations and Their Impact

Machine learning innovations are revolutionizing how businesses operate by enabling the analysis of vast amounts of data to derive actionable insights. Companies now use machine learning algorithms to predict consumer behaviors, optimize supply chain logistics, and automate repetitive tasks. These innovations not only enhance productivity but also allow businesses to respond to market demands with increased agility. The latest technology trends indicate that organizations leveraging machine learning are likely to gain a competitive edge in their respective markets.

Additionally, the impact of machine learning extends into customer relationship management, where AI-driven analytics provide deep insights into customer preferences and trends. This level of understanding allows companies to tailor their marketing strategies effectively, leading to enhanced customer engagement and loyalty. As industries begin to fully grasp the capabilities of machine learning, we are likely to see even more innovative applications that further cement its place in the future of technology.

Navigating the Ethical Implications of Emerging Technologies

As emerging technologies advance, ethical considerations become increasingly critical. Innovations such as AI and machine learning pose unique challenges related to data privacy, security, and accountability. For instance, algorithmic bias can lead to unfair treatment of certain demographics if not properly managed. The discourse surrounding technology’s influence on ethics must prioritize the development of responsible frameworks that ensure technologies are used for the benefit of all stakeholders.

Moreover, the responsibility of technology companies extends beyond mere compliance with regulations. They must also actively contribute to creating ethical standards and practices in the deployment of their innovations. Collaboration between tech firms, policymakers, and ethicists will be essential in navigating the complexities of new technologies and ensuring that their benefits are accessible without compromising individual rights or social equity.

Future Technology Trends: What to Expect

Looking toward the future, several key technology trends are poised to shape the landscape of industries worldwide. As emerging technologies mature, we can expect further integration of AI and machine learning into everyday processes, enhancing automation and decision-making capabilities. Moreover, advancements in edge computing will enable real-time data processing closer to where data is generated, allowing businesses to respond faster to changing conditions.

Another trend to watch is the increasing adoption of 5G technology, which will facilitate faster and more reliable internet connectivity. This will not only enhance the capabilities of existing technologies, such as IoT devices, but also open doors for new applications in areas like smart cities and autonomous vehicles. The convergence of these technologies will not only transform industries but also drive societal changes as they reshape how we interact with the world around us.
